Good pizza + Good atmosphere. First time i have been to this restaurant was near 18 years ago when my father took us kids to Paola's pizza. Had a good experience then. Decided just recently on a trip back from Mount Hood to take the family + extended family back to Paola's pizza. Wasn't sure what to expect but i have to say it was again a great experience. The huge fireplace lined with rail road ties with a couch and other comfortable seats near it and the up stairs dining area with video games and comfortable warmth fromt the fireplace was great for all. We ordered a pepperoni pizza and another pizza i can't recall that was pleasantly spicy. Plenty of toppings on all and was very very good! I would recommend this pizza place to anybody venturing out near sandy. You can create a nice dining experience for your family that maybe your kids will recall 16 years from now like i had :)

P.s. lots of interesting antique wall decor to awe at while waiting for your pies to arrive + try the house fries with their house made spices Mmmm.  View Less

Different. My wife and I just moved here and she wanted to try this place out. We went in and the place was very unique looking. There is a small smokey bar to the right and a small seating area in the restaurant. They have two additional seating areas upstairs but they arn't very big either. There is a lot of old interesting things to look at all over the place and it gave me the feel I was in an old barn. The seats felt like they were going to break under us...but they didn't. We ordered a medium pizza, which was fairly decent and a pitcher of soda...they don't give free refills like most places we have been to, so if you think you will want more, get a pitcher...i think it was around 3 bucks. Every time the waitress went into the bar area we got a stale sent of smoke that lingered around while we ate. My wife and I are non smokers so we didn't like that much. If you don't want the smell of smoke while you eat, sit upstairs to the left of the entrance. The waitress was nice, didn't go out of her way, but came when we requested. I might go back one day, but more than likely not.  View Less View More
